西门子S7-200CN模块231-7PD22-0XA8
- 供应商
- 浔之漫智控技术(上海)有限公司-西门子PLC
- 认证
- 品牌
- 西门子
- 西门子
- PIC
- 中国
- 全国代理商
- 联系电话
- 18717946324
- 手机号
- 18717946324
- 联系人
- 占雪芬
- 所在地
- 上海市松江区石湖荡镇塔汇路755弄29号1幢一层A区213室
- 更新时间
- 2024-11-16 08:00
西门子s7-200cn模块231-7pd22-0xa8
作为工业自动化和数字化解决方案提供商的****之一,西门子在自动化领域拥有深厚的技术储备和丰富的经验。西门子plc控制器是西门子公司的核心产品之一,它是工业现场、设备端和信息层衔接的重要部分,可实现工业自动化的高效、智能和可靠控制。
要求所设计的程序可读性要好。这不仅便于程序设计者加深对程序的理解,便地调试,而且,还要便于别人读懂你的程序,便于使用者维护。必要时,也可使程序推广。
要使程序可读性好,所设计的程序就要尽可能清晰。要注意层次,实现模块化,以至于用面向对象的方法进行设计。要多用一些标准的设计。
再就是i/o分配要有规律性,便于记忆与理解。必要时,还要做一些注释工作。内部器件的使用也要讲规律性,不要随便地拿来就用。
可读性在程序设计开始时就要注意。这不易做到。因为在程序调试的过程中,指令的增减,内部器件的使用变化,可能使原较清晰的程序,变的有些乱。所以在设计时就对调试增减留有一定的余地,然后调试完毕后再做一下整理,这样所设计的程序具有更高的质量。
6、易改性
要使程序易改,也就是要便于修改。
plc的特点之一就是方便,可灵活地适用于各种情况。其办法就是靠修改或重新设计程序。
重新设计程序用于改变plc工艺的用途要求的情况,不仅程序重编,而且i/o也要重新分配。多数情况下不需要重编程序,作一些修改就可以了。这就要求程序具有易性,便于修改。
易改也就是弹性,要求只要作很少的改动,即可达到改变参数或理改动作的目的。
在设计plc程序的过程中,能够满足以上6方面的要求的就能称的上是一个好程序了
cfb,fc块
答:一、硬件组态中打开cpu的protection(保护)选项,选第三个设置(读写保护),设置密码后保存编译重新下载硬 件组态就可以了。
二、在step7中, 可以先任意打开一块, 在"file"中选择"generate source"或快捷方式"ctrl+t",弹出一个画面,填写"bbbbbb name"如"tt",然后按ok确认,就会再弹出另一个画面,左边是你的程序中所有的块,如果你需要保护哪些块, 就把这些块移到右边, 然后退出所有的程序块,再进入simatic manager中。
在s7 program sources找到文件tt,双击tt打开,在第四行中加入"know_how_protect", 然后编译, 无错后存盘。这样fb1、fb2就被保护住,如想去掉保护,在tt中去掉"know_how_protect"编译存盘即可。
注意: 千万不要丢失或删除源文件(如tt), 否则程序被保护, 用户可以另存到其它目录中,或export source到硬盘中,再删除源文件,这样别人只能看到未保护的块。
1. 打开程序编辑窗口lad/fbd/stl;
2. 将要进行加密保护的程序块生成转换为源代码文件(通过选择菜单 file—>generate source 生成);
3. 在lad/fbd/stl 窗口中关闭您的程序块,并在simatic manager项目管理窗口的source文件夹中打开上一步所生成的source文件;
4. 在程序块的声明部分,title行下面的一行中输入" know_how_protect";
compile);?save,file?5. 存盘并编译该source文件(选择菜单file
6. 现在就完成了您程序块的加密保护;
如下图中表示了如何对stl source文件进行加密:
取消对程序块的加密保护
1. 打开程序块的source源文件;
2. 删除文件中的know_how_protect;
3. 存盘并编译该source文件;
4. 现在程序块的加密保护已经取消
西门子s7-200cn模块231-7pd22-0xa8